About Cwmbran Trust

The Cwmbran Trust is a place-based charitable organisation dedicated to benefiting residents of Cwmbran Town (NP44 postal district, Torfaen County Borough). Formally established in 1998, it evolved from the Girling (Cwmbran) Trust. Its mission is to advance education, provide social amenities, and relieve poverty, distress, or sickness, enabling all residents to flourish. The Trust funds a broad range of activities including education and youth development, social welfare and health, community amenities and events, disability inclusion, arts, heritage, amateur sports, and recreational opportunities. What makes them distinctive is their hyper-local focus, supporting grassroots, community-led initiatives that fill gaps in statutory provision.

What Cwmbran Trust funds

The Trust supports education and skills development, community development, poverty and hardship relief, and physical and mental health initiatives. They fund a wide range of activities: school facilities and individual bursaries, social welfare and health projects (including loneliness initiatives), community amenities and events, disability inclusion, arts, heritage, amateur sports, and recreational opportunities. All funded work must benefit residents of Cwmbran Town (NP44 postal district) or Torfaen County Borough. They prioritise grassroots, community-led projects that address local needs not met by statutory services.

Who can apply

Eligible applicants include UK-registered charities, community groups, schools, and individuals based strictly within Cwmbran Town, NP44 postal district, or Torfaen County Borough. They favour small, local organisations with community-led projects. Beneficiaries include children, young people, older people, disabled people, and the general public. There are no religious restrictions. The Trust welcomes unsolicited applications from both organisations and individuals.

What Cwmbran Trust doesn't fund

The Trust does not fund organisations based outside Cwmbran or Torfaen, nor does it support large charities or national campaigns. They focus on hyper-local, grassroots initiatives and do not favour large-scale or non-local projects.

How they like to fund

The Trust welcomes unsolicited applications and operates on a rolling basis, allowing for flexible support of community-led initiatives. They provide grants to fund a variety of activities as described above, with a focus on filling gaps in statutory provision.
